There has been a growing amount of speculation in the sport of bodybuilding with regards to whether or not Mr. Olympia Brandon Curry will, in fact, be retiring from the sport. When the news broke that him and longtime coach, Abdullah had parted ways it sent shockwaves throughout the sport. But their break was not the typical one. These were two very, very good friends that continue to be so and did great things together. Sometimes coaches and clients simply part ways, but the fact is Brandon is in his 40s and his placings have not improved over the years has led to speculation. That’s not to say that they are not good places and that is definitely not to say that he is not capable of winning another Olympia. But he went from placing Top 5 to then winning his first Sandow to then taking a couple of run-ups and then a couple of fourth places. These are tremendous placings and he has never left the prestigious Top 5, but he has not been able to claim a second Sandow.
